About St. John's Catholic Newman Center
St. John’s Catholic Newman Center is the largest Newman ministry of its kind in the United States. It stands at the heart of one of the world’s best-known secular universities. But where it stands is far less important than why it stands. For 80 years, it’s stood as a bulwark of moral integrity, nurturing young Catholics in their faith, providing a place of joy and community, and preparing them for a life of service, both within the church and throughout a turbulent world.
St. John’s Catholic Newman Center has three pillars:
• Newman Hall has existed for more than 70 years as a safe haven of personal guidance, moral framework, and community helping students create pathways to their future. It’s a unique place of residence that provides the necessary space for authentic Catholic community to thrive. Newman Hall has been filled to capacity since 1948.
• St. John’s Catholic Chapel is in the heart of the campus and has served as the center of the Newman Foundation since 1927. On average, the weekend Mass has 3,000 students in attendance. Students are drawn into community through bible studies and retreat programs geared toward evangelization. There are a number of opportunities for liturgical assistance, vocational discernment, personal enrichment, service and outreach.
• The Institute of Catholic Thought is an academic center devoted to the study of Catholicism in its relation to the intellectual and cultural heritage of the western world. Students are offered an opportunity to enroll in credit and non-credit courses to provide an authentic Catholic college education in a secular university environment. The Institute pursues goals of scholarly research and interaction which aim at enhancing the Church’s mission in the world.
